#994c45 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#994c45 is composed of 60% red, 29.8%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.3% magenta, 54.9%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 5 degrees, a saturation of 37.8% and a lightness of 43.5%. #994c45 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ff988a with #330000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#994c45 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#994c45 has RGB values of R:153, G:76,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.5, Y:0.55,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10046533.
